Blue Jays’ Addison Barger’s season officially ended by surgery on right elbow

Addison Barger will undergo season-ending surgery on his right elbow.

Barger only played in nine games for Toronto this year after having a breakout season with the Blue Jays in 2025.

The 26-year-old was hitting just .045 in 22 at-bats this season with two runs batted in and two runs scored. He had a .214 on-base percentage and a .091 slugging percentage.

It’s a stark contrast to last season when he hit .243 with 21 home runs, 74 RBIs and 61 runs as part of Toronto’s American League championship team.

Barger has been plagued by injuries this year, with a left-ankle sprain that cost him 29 games in March and April, right elbow soreness that put him back on the injured list after just one game in May, and then back issues diagnosed in late June while trying to recover from the elbow ailment.

He may have a full Tommy John procedure on his elbow which would shelve him for nine months or an internal brace operation that will keep him on the injured list for closer to six months.
